RaceToTheTop Posted February 19, 2021 Posted February 19, 2021 It was mentioned during the Michigan/Rutgers game that the Big Ten has STILL not determined what to do with the games that have been postponed by covid. Seems pretty ridiculous to me at this point to not have a plan. I've already stated that I don't think those games should be made up -- can't think of a reason to force a team into playing extra games leading up to the Big Ten tournament, where teams are going to be forced to go back-to-back if they keep winning. At most, I would only try to make up games IF the matchup that was postponed before was the only time that the teams would have played each other. If the Big Ten were to follow that format, the only games that would be made up would be Illinois at Michigan and Nebraska at Iowa. Every other missed game was between teams that will have played each other at least once already. Let's face it, the Big Ten schedule has always been unbalanced anyway. Let's not try to force games into a tight space just for the sake of playing them. Hardwood83 1 Quote
